What is the Authorization to Release Health Information Form?
The Authorization to Release Health Information Form is a legal document that allows patients to authorize the disclosure of their protected health information (PHI) to designated individuals or entities. By completing this form, patients can clearly specify who may access their medical records, ensuring that their privacy is respected and their consent is formally obtained.
This form plays a crucial role in the healthcare process, establishing a legal basis for sharing sensitive information. Its proper use is essential in order to comply with privacy regulations and safeguard patients' rights.

Key Features of the Authorization to Release Health Information Form
The Authorization to Release Health Information Form includes several essential components to ensure clarity and compliance with health regulations:
-
Signature: Required to validate consent
-
Printed name: To clearly identify the patient
-
Social security number: For unique identification
-
Date of birth: To confirm patient identity
-
Revocation section: Allows patients to withdraw authorization if needed
These features help streamline the process of sharing medical information securely and efficiently.
Who Needs the Authorization to Release Health Information Form?
Patients in various situations may need the Authorization to Release Health Information Form. For instance, individuals who wish to share their medical records with healthcare providers, insurance companies, or even family members will find this form essential.
It is particularly important in circumstances where continuity of care and treatment is necessary, ensuring that all parties involved in the patient’s healthcare are on the same page regarding their medical history.

Who is eligible to use the Authorization to Release Health Information Form?
Any patient wishing to authorize the release of their protected health information (PHI) can use this form. It is designed for individuals who want to share their medical records with specified individuals or entities.
What is the typical processing time for this form?
Processing time varies by the recipient organization. Generally, once submitted, it may take a few days to weeks for health information to be released, so it's best to allow sufficient time for requests.
Do I need supporting documents to submit this form?
While supporting documents may not be necessary to complete the form itself, some institutions may request identification or additional paperwork for verification before processing your authorization.
Can I revoke this authorization once submitted?
Yes, the form includes a section allowing you to revoke your authorization. Review the revocation instructions provided to ensure your request is properly submitted.
